Global Wall Switch Socket Market: Trends, Growth, and Opportunities
The global wall switch socket market has been witnessing significant growth over the past decade, driven by rapid urbanization, technological advancements, and evolving consumer preferences. These seemingly simple devices, essential for electricity management in homes, offices, and industrial settings, have transformed into technologically sophisticated solutions, reflecting both design innovation and enhanced functionality.
One of the key drivers of the market is the rising adoption of smart home solutions. Traditional wall switches and sockets are gradually being replaced by smart variants that offer remote control, energy monitoring, and integration with home automation systems. Consumers are increasingly seeking products that not only serve functional purposes but also add convenience, energy efficiency, and aesthetic appeal to their living spaces. This trend has prompted manufacturers to focus on developing smart, IoT-enabled wall switches and sockets that can be controlled via smartphones or voice assistants.
Another significant factor fueling market growth is the ongoing global construction boom. Emerging economies, particularly in Asia-Pacific and the Middle East, are witnessing a surge in residential and commercial construction projects. Modern buildings demand advanced electrical solutions, which has increased the demand for high-quality, durable, and safe wall switches and sockets. Safety standards and certifications are becoming critical considerations for manufacturers, ensuring compliance with regional regulations and building codes.
Material innovation and design variety are also shaping the market. Contemporary consumers prefer wall switches and sockets that complement interior aesthetics. Manufacturers are introducing products with sleek finishes, customizable colors, and premium materials such as tempered glass and brushed metal. This combination of functionality and design has expanded the market beyond purely utility-focused segments to lifestyle-oriented consumers who view these devices as part of home décor.
Geographically, the Asia-Pacific region dominates the wall switch socket market, largely due to rapid urbanization, rising disposable incomes, and expanding construction activity. North America and Europe, while mature markets, are seeing steady growth driven by retrofitting and modernization of existing infrastructure. Meanwhile, emerging markets in Africa and Latin America present untapped opportunities, as urban centers in these regions develop and adopt modern electrical infrastructure.
The competitive landscape of the global wall switch socket market is characterized by innovation, mergers, and collaborations. Leading companies are investing heavily in research and development to introduce energy-efficient, smart, and aesthetically appealing products. Partnerships with technology firms and smart home solution providers are further enhancing the capabilities of modern wall switches and sockets, ensuring seamless integration with connected homes.
However, the market faces challenges, including fluctuating raw material costs, complex regulatory frameworks, and the need for skilled installation services for advanced products. Addressing these challenges while continuing to innovate will be crucial for sustained growth.
